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/java/324.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Java 如何创建动态jpa查询?_Java_Sql_Jpa_Odata_Olingo - Fatal编程技术网

Java 如何创建动态jpa查询?

Java 如何创建动态jpa查询?,java,sql,jpa,odata,olingo,Java,Sql,Jpa,Odata,Olingo,通过从过滤的uı数据(服务层)获取数据来创建一个动态的“where”jpa(持久层)查询是可能的吗。看看我在哪里做的。诀窍是以某种方式将OData的实体及其属性映射到Hibernate中的实体。看看。是的,这是可能的。在jpa查询中使用条件是一个文档和教程都很好介绍的主题。你有什么特别的问题吗?我有不同的实体和属性,我不知道执行查询从用户那里发送的过滤属性和实体。我查过api,它对我没有用处。另外,我使用odata olingo框架,它正在构建字符串查询过滤器,这是主要问题。jpa如何理解它?

通过从过滤的uı数据(服务层)获取数据来创建一个动态的“where”jpa(持久层)查询是可能的吗。看看我在哪里做的。诀窍是以某种方式将OData的实体及其属性映射到Hibernate中的实体。

看看。是的,这是可能的。在jpa查询中使用条件是一个文档和教程都很好介绍的主题。你有什么特别的问题吗?我有不同的实体和属性,我不知道执行查询从用户那里发送的过滤属性和实体。我查过api,它对我没有用处。另外,我使用odata olingo框架,它正在构建字符串查询过滤器,这是主要问题。jpa如何理解它?